Sir Edward Grey to Sir J. Jordan.

Foreign Office, November 5, 1907. I TRANSMIT to you herewith copies of two despatches which I have received from His Majesty's Ambassador at Tokio, inclosing despatches from the British Vice-Consul at Dairen relative to the possibility of the exercise by the Commissioner of Customs at Dairen of discrimination in favour of his own countrymen to the detriment of foreign merchants.

I shall be glad if you will explain to me what is meant by the system of "extra-Treaty privileges" alluded to in the third paragraph of Mr. Parlett's despatch of the 24th September.

I am, &c.

(Signed)

E. GREY.
